About Uncoupled

Michael has spent 17 years in a stable marriage when a sudden revelation pulls the rug out. His husband leaves, and the life he believed solid becomes uncertain in an instant. Now in his mid forties, he faces two hard truths: the loss of a soulmate and the awkward leap into singlehood as a gay man. The show follows his attempts to cope with loneliness, redefine friendships, and explore dating without the cushion of prior assumptions. He leans on a circle of friends and an ex-partner confidant as he faces blind dates and the realities of living alone. Across New York streets and intimate apartment scenes, Harris delivers wit and vulnerability as Michael moves through a city that never stops moving.

Uncoupled released in 2022 as an original series created by Darren Star and Jeffrey Richman. It stars Neil Patrick Harris as Michael, supported by Tisha Campbell and Emerson Brooks in a witty city comedy.

The show centers a middle aged gay man in a mainstream streaming comedy, a topic not often treated with warmth and humor. Harris's performance blends quick wit with real sensitivity, and the supporting cast brings energy and heart. The series prompts conversations about dating after a long relationship, building chosen family, and maneuvering through urban life when your romantic status changes, offering a fresh take on LGBTQ life on screen.

Critics praised the brisk pace and sharp dialogue while balancing laughs with honest moments about heartbreak and reinvention. Its themes include resilience after relationship upheaval, redefining identity in midlife, and the evolving dynamics of LGBTQ relationships in a dating culture shaped by apps. The show treats friendship as a crucial anchor and uses humor to explore loneliness, ambition, and the search for connection.
